Lucknow, Feb. 2 -- Under the National Adolescent Health Programme, National Deworming Day will be observed in Uttar Pradesh on February 10.
The campaign aims to administer Albendazole medicine to approximately 98 million children aged 1 to 19 years to protect them from intestinal worms. Children who are unable to receive the medicine on this day will be covered in a mop-up round on February 13.
On Monday, the programme's General Manager, Dr. Satish Kumar Gautam, stated that this campaign is conducted twice a year, in February and August, with the objective of keeping children free from worm infections.
